Delivery boy ‘assaulted’ in Seethammadhara gated community, sparks protests by Gig Workers Union

A delivery worker was allegedly assaulted by a resident in a Seethammadhara gated community, leading to protests by the Gig Workers Union. This is the second such incident reported at the same location, prompting calls for better worker safety.

An e-commerce delivery boy was allegedly assaulted by a resident of a prominent gated community in Seethammadhara on Sunday (June 28, 2026), triggering protests by the members of the Gig Workers Union demanding an apology.
